Çoçuklar Çiçektir
Originally released in 1983. Çoçuklar Çiçektir is a drama film. directed by Yaşar Seriner.
Starring Tarık Akan, Necla Nazır, and Hayati Hamzaoğlu
Synopsis
The film depicts the horror of rabies in a small town. World War II is raging. The war affects the lives of people living in a small town in southern Anatolia, as it does everywhere else in Turkey. The village chief, Haşim, is making a fortune by supplying raw materials to Germany through guests from Ankara. However, the dog brought as a gift by the guests from Ankara bites all the children in the village who want to play with it and then escapes. Soon after, it is discovered that the dog is rabid. The entire village will mobilize to get the children vaccinated as soon as possible.
